Philippe Senderos: 'Ron Vlaar is one of world's best defenders'

Aston Villa defender Philippe Senderos says that teammate Ron Vlaar is one of the best defenders in the Premier League.

Philippe Senderos has described Ron Vlaar as one of the "best defenders" after forming a partnership with him at Aston Villa this season.

The Midlands club conceded just one goal in their first three games while Senderos and Vlaar were together at the back, but the latter has since missed several weeks with a calf injury.

Swiss international Senderos told the club's website: "Outside football we have the same mentality and when it comes to football we're very similar too. We understand each other on the pitch very well but like any partnership you need to work at it.

"These things sometimes just click, on and off the pitch. We don't need to talk too much to know what the other is thinking. It's good to have that sort of partnership at the back and we want to get them all over the pitch at Villa.

"Ron is right up there with the best defenders. He's a top, top player. He was one of the best defenders at the World Cup and is one of the best in the Premier League."

Villa resume their Premier League campaign when they face Queens Park Rangers on Monday evening.
